Focus Description:

On the performer's table there is a decanter of water, a tea glass and four small glasses. He takes a decanter and fills a glass and glasses with water. The color of water in all vessels is the same - it is completely transparent. Then the performer pours out the water from all the glasses and wipes them dry. Having done this, he takes a glass of water from the table and pours it into each glass in turn. As the glasses are filled, the color of the water in each of them takes on a different color. In the first glass it turned red, in the second - green, in the third - yellow, and in the fourth glass the water remained clear.

What happened? One might think that some powders were poured into the glasses in advance, which, when combined with water, gave the corresponding chemical reaction, which caused the water in the glass to turn colored. But this explanation is out of the question: after all, the performer began the demonstration of the trick precisely by filling the glasses with clean water, and after pouring it out, he carefully wiped the glasses with a white napkin. This is the best proof that the glasses were indeed perfectly clean. The glass was also filled with absolutely clean and transparent water. Why does the water, getting into the glasses, change color? What is the secret here?

Props:

To demonstrate the trick, you will need: a decanter, four glasses, a thin tea glass, some soap, a white napkin and three powders of paint of different colors, which is used to dye fabrics.

Focus secret:

The decanter is filled with clean water and placed in advance on the illusion table next to the glasses, next to which a napkin is placed. The glass is placed last, having previously prepared it for this trick. And you need to do this before every performance.

Focus Amazing Shot Glasses

The preparation of the glass is as follows. First open the paint bags. Then they take white toilet soap, best of all - used and somewhat damp (if you hold the soap in a closed soap dish, it will become soft, and its top layer will become pasty). This soap paste is what you need. A very small amount of soap paste is applied in three opposite places along the outer edge of the glass. Then each point with soap paste on the edge of the glass is dipped in a bag of powder. Thus, red powder will stick to one point, green to another, and yellow to a third. Since the paint is taken in very small quantities, it is completely invisible to the audience. The focus is now complete. You can start the demonstration.

First, the performer takes a glass and shows it to the audience. Then he puts the glass on the table and fills it with water from a nearby decanter, doing this very carefully so that the water does not splatter and get into the area with the paint. If even the smallest particle of powder gets into the glass, you cannot continue the demonstration of the trick: the water in the glass will become colored.

Therefore, the performer certainly needs to practice at home before demonstrating this experience in front of the audience.

After filling the glass three-quarters and pouring water into the glasses, the decanter is put in place. Then pour the water out of the glasses and wipe them dry with a napkin. Now you can pour water from the glass into the first glass. If you pour it over the edge of the glass in the place where the dot with red paint is, red water will pour into the glass. After filling the first glass, the glass is turned in a circle so that when filling the next glass, water flows through the green dot with paint. Then the third glass is filled with water, washing off the last, yellow dot with paint from the edge of the glass. And the fourth glass is filled with clean water remaining in the glass.

Machine for thinning flowers in gardens 02.05.2024

In modern agriculture, technological progress is developing aimed at increasing the efficiency of plant care processes. The innovative Florix flower thinning machine was presented in Italy, designed to optimize the harvesting stage. This tool is equipped with mobile arms, allowing it to be easily adapted to the needs of the garden. The operator can adjust the speed of the thin wires by controlling them from the tractor cab using a joystick. This approach significantly increases the efficiency of the flower thinning process, providing the possibility of individual adjustment to the specific conditions of the garden, as well as the variety and type of fruit grown in it. After testing the Florix machine for two years on various types of fruit, the results were very encouraging. Farmers such as Filiberto Montanari, who has used a Florix machine for several years, have reported a significant reduction in the time and labor required to thin flowers. ... >>

Advanced Infrared Microscope 02.05.2024

Microscopes play an important role in scientific research, allowing scientists to delve into structures and processes invisible to the eye. However, various microscopy methods have their limitations, and among them was the limitation of resolution when using the infrared range. But the latest achievements of Japanese researchers from the University of Tokyo open up new prospects for studying the microworld. Scientists from the University of Tokyo have unveiled a new microscope that will revolutionize the capabilities of infrared microscopy. This advanced instrument allows you to see the internal structures of living bacteria with amazing clarity on the nanometer scale. Typically, mid-infrared microscopes are limited by low resolution, but the latest development from Japanese researchers overcomes these limitations. According to scientists, the developed microscope allows creating images with a resolution of up to 120 nanometers, which is 30 times higher than the resolution of traditional microscopes. ... >>

Air trap for insects 01.05.2024

Agriculture is one of the key sectors of the economy, and pest control is an integral part of this process. A team of scientists from the Indian Council of Agricultural Research-Central Potato Research Institute (ICAR-CPRI), Shimla, has come up with an innovative solution to this problem - a wind-powered insect air trap. This device addresses the shortcomings of traditional pest control methods by providing real-time insect population data. The trap is powered entirely by wind energy, making it an environmentally friendly solution that requires no power. Its unique design allows monitoring of both harmful and beneficial insects, providing a complete overview of the population in any agricultural area. “By assessing target pests at the right time, we can take necessary measures to control both pests and diseases,” says Kapil ... >>

Caterpillars can eat plastic waste 22.04.2017

Scientists from the University of Cambridge accidentally discovered a new ability of the wax moth caterpillar. They, as it turned out, are able to eat polyethylene.

This discovery happened, as the British scientists said, completely unexpectedly. A university researcher has discovered that wax moth caterpillars are in the hives. She collected them and put them in a plastic bag. After a while, she was surprised to notice that they got out of the package, having eaten a hole in it. This interested scientists so much that they conducted an experiment by "offering" various types of polyethylene to these caterpillars.

As it turned out, the body of this type of caterpillars can process up to 12 milligrams of polyethylene in 92 hours. It is possible that this unique ability of theirs can help with the solution of the problem of plastic waste accumulating in the world.
